This is getting confusing! Elbow grease is on Amazon, and in shops, for £1 a bottle (here). It's not a derivative of IPA or anything, but a potential substitute for the OP's requests. Nothing to do with Covid-19.

IPA is available from limited places that are charging exorbitant rates for it, there is a shortage because of it's use primarily in developing hand sanitiser, which is obviously fairly handy (no pun intended) right now.

So the IP can either sit tight until IPA is available for a more reasonable rate (£3-£5 a litre), or can try something like Elbow Grease, or meths, or acetone, or Goo Gone, or any of a number of potential substitutes which may or may not work as well as IPA and/or dissolve his speakers!
